WELCOME to Savannah's
 2009 Holiday Tour of Homes!

This year our holiday program features two home tours and three optional extras:  Victorian Tea in a unique Savannah mansion, a Sunday tour of Savannah's beautiful private Inns, and our Holiday Boutique shopping opportunity.

Our expanded menu has something for everyone 

Six different stunning historic homes are featured on each of our classic afternoon and evening home tours --  12 different homes in all.

Between the afternoon and evening tours, enjoy an optional Victorian Tea in a private 1852 mansion which is not on either of the home tours.  The tea includes Victorian sandwiches, tea & sherry served by ladies in authentic Victorian garb.

On Sunday we have added a new Holiday Tour of six of  Savannah's most beautiful historic Inns.

Our "Holiday Boutique" shopping opportunity at Tour Headquarters features Savannah style decorative items  created by local Garden Club members and artists.
